The Science Behind Tooth Discoloration

Tooth discoloration primarily stems from two types of stains: extrinsic and intrinsic. Extrinsic stains are on the surface of the enamel, often caused by foods, beverages, and tobacco. These are generally easier to remove. Intrinsic stains, however, are deeper, within the dentin of the tooth, and can result from factors like aging, certain medications (e.g., tetracycline), trauma, or excessive fluoride intake. Professional dental care is equipped to handle both types of discoloration effectively, providing a more uniform and lasting teeth brightening effect.

Zoom! Whitening and Other Light-Activated Systems

One of the most popular in-office professional whitening systems is Zoom! Whitening. This teeth whitening treatment utilizes a specialized light or laser to accelerate the action of the bleaching gel, often containing hydrogen peroxide. The light helps break down the peroxide, allowing oxygen to enter the enamel and dentin, thereby bleaching colored substances while leaving the tooth structure unchanged. Results are typically achieved in about an hour, making it an attractive option for those desiring immediate transformation.

Opalescence and Custom Tray Bleaching

Opalescence is another highly regarded professional product line, often used in custom take-home teeth bleaching treatment kits. It uses carbamide peroxide, which slowly breaks down into hydrogen peroxide, allowing for a gradual yet potent whitening effect. The custom trays ensure maximum contact with your teeth and protect your gums. This method, often prescribed by a dental whitening dentist, is known for its effectiveness and ability to minimize sensitivity compared to some faster in-office methods.

Internal Bleaching for Non-Vital Teeth

For teeth that have undergone root canal treatment and subsequently darkened from the inside (non-vital teeth), standard external dental bleaching treatment may not be effective. In these cases, a dentist and teeth whitening specialist might recommend internal bleaching. This procedure involves placing a bleaching agent inside the tooth, sealing it, and allowing it to work over several days, often repeated until the desired shade is achieved. It’s a specialized approach that requires the expertise of a skilled dental whitening dentist.

What to Expect During Your Dentist Whitening Treatment

During a dentist whitening treatment, your dentist will first examine your teeth and gums to ensure you are a suitable candidate. They may clean your teeth to remove plaque and tartar. For in-office procedures, protective barriers will be placed around your gums before the bleaching agent is applied. You might experience some temporary tooth sensitivity during or after the procedure, which is usually mild and subsides quickly. Your whitening teeth doctor will provide aftercare instructions to help manage this.

In-Office Dentist Bleaching: Immediate Results

For those seeking dramatic and immediate results, in-office dentist bleaching is often the preferred choice. These procedures typically involve applying a high-concentration peroxide gel to your teeth, often activated by a special light or laser. The entire process is carefully monitored by a teeth bleaching dentist, with gums and soft tissues protected. This type of professional dental bleaching can lighten teeth by several shades in just one appointment, making it ideal for special occasions or a rapid smile transformation. It is considered the best teeth whitening treatment at dentist for speed and effectiveness.

Custom Take-Home Kits from Your Teeth Whitening Dentist

Another excellent option provided by your teeth whitening dentist is a professional take-home whitening kit. Unlike generic over-the-counter kits, these include custom-fitted trays molded specifically to your teeth. This ensures the bleaching gel (of a professional strength) makes even contact with your tooth surfaces while minimizing contact with gums. Your dental whitening dentist will provide clear instructions on how to use the trays and gel safely at home, typically over a period of 1-2 weeks. This method offers flexibility and can be highly effective for those who prefer to whiten at their own pace.

Medispas and Salons: A Cautious Approach to Teeth Brightening

While some medispa and salon environments offer teeth brightening services, it’s important to approach these with caution. These venues may not always be supervised by licensed dental professionals, which can pose risks if strong bleaching agents are used improperly. Without a thorough dental examination, underlying issues like cavities or gum disease might be overlooked, potentially leading to discomfort or harm during the whitening process. For safe and effective dental bleaching near me, a qualified dental professional remains the gold standard.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is dentist bleaching safe?

Yes, dentist bleaching performed by a qualified teeth bleaching dentist is considered very safe. They use professional-grade products and techniques that protect your gums and minimize tooth sensitivity, unlike many over-the-counter options.

Can I get teeth bleaching services near me if I have sensitive teeth?

While sensitivity is a common side effect, a dental whitening dentist can often accommodate sensitive teeth. They may use desensitizing agents, adjust the bleaching concentration, or recommend a slower, take-home teeth bleaching service near me approach. Always discuss your sensitivity concerns with your dentist beforehand.

Is a teeth whitening treatment painful?

Most people experience little to no pain during a teeth whitening treatment. Some might feel temporary sensitivity, often described as a “zinging” sensation, which usually subsides within a day or two. Your dental whitening dentist can offer solutions to mitigate this.

How long do the results of professional teeth bleaching last?

The longevity of professional teeth bleaching results varies, typically lasting from six months to two years, depending on your diet, oral hygiene habits, and whether you use touch-up treatments. Your dental whitening dentist can provide a more personalized estimate.

What's the difference between dental whitening and teeth cleaning?

Dental whitening uses bleaching agents to lighten the color of your teeth, removing stains. Teeth cleaning, performed by a hygienist, removes plaque, tartar, and surface stains to improve oral health, but doesn’t change the underlying tooth shade. Both are crucial for a healthy, bright smile.
